What did Ibrahim Hassan say between the halves of the match between Egypt and Australia?

Ibrahim Hassan, the manager of the Egyptian national team, demanded that no mistakes be made during the second half of the match against Australia, taking place this evening, Friday, in the 2026 World Cup.

Egypt took the lead against Australia in the first half with a header from Imam Ashour in the match that brings them together in the round of 32 of the World Cup.

Ibrahim Hassan said in statements on "beIN Sports" during halftime: "The work we did appeared on the field during the first half, we worked on Australia's weak point, and their strength lies in set pieces and long balls, and we succeeded in dealing with them."

He added: "We succeeded in standing well inside the penalty area, but it is essential not to make any mistakes."

He continued: "The match is extremely difficult, and Australia is trying to create opportunities in any way by exploiting their physical strength."

He concluded: "For us, we will not retreat to defense in the second half, we will strive to score a second and third goal, and we must come out of the match qualified and having achieved our goal."
